Abstract

A field experiment was conducted at Research cum Instructional Farm, Indira Gandhi Krishi Viswavidyalaya, Raipur (Chhattisgarh) during rabi season of 2014–15. The experiment was laid out randomized block design with three replications. The treatment consisted of four tillage practices viz. T1-Zero tillage direct drilling of seeds and fertilizers at 2nd days after harvesting of rice, T2-Minimum tillage and line sowing of seeds at 3rd days after harvesting of rice, T3-Minimum tillage at 6th days after harvesting of rice, T4-Farmer practice broadcasting seeds and fertilizer at 12th days after harvesting of rice. The results revealed that the significantly higher plant population (118 m−2), plant height (53.84 cm), branches plant−1(1.96) dry biomass (2.49 g plant−1) and number of capsules plant−1 (22.25), number of seeds capsule−1 (8.53), seed yield (8.26 q ha−1) stover yield (19.21 q ha−1) have been found under treatment T1 (Zero tillage direct drilling of seeds at 2nd DAH of rice), but it was found at par with treatment T2 (Minimum tillage line sowing of seeds at 3rd DAH of rice). But, test weight (g) and harvest index (%) was not varied by different tillage practices. Treatment T4 Farmer practice broadcasting seeds and fertilizer at 12th days after harvesting of rice produced poorer values of all parameters.
